Great Indian Railway Journeys
Travel
Michael Portillo embarks on an adventure to India to experience the country through its extensive railway system. Portillo brings with him a copy of Bradshaw's "Handbook of Indian, Foreign and Colonial Travel" which was published at the zenith of the British Raj in 1913. Following its century-old advice, Portillo travels through mountain ranges, deserts and vast plains to visit palaces and temples. Starting on the Amritsar to Shimla route, Portillo continues on from Lucknow to Kolkata, Mysuru to Chennai and Jodhpur to Delhi through India's famous "Golden Triangle."
